Description

Cameron Hemphill, host of the Medical Millionaire podcast, emphasizes the importance of continuous improvement and seizing opportunities during the end-of-year period. He advises against slowing down during the holidays, urging listeners to double down on their activities, learn new skills, and improve their practices. Hemphill highlights the significance of maintaining a productive routine, such as waking up early, staying active, and managing finances wisely. He also stresses the importance of evaluating and enhancing personal and professional relationships, systems, and habits. Hemphill encourages listeners to start the new year with a clear plan and a commitment to personal and professional growth.
